SXSW Film 2015 Review: TWINSTERS

By Mark Saldana

Rating: 3.5 (Out of 4 Stars)

This lovely and adorable documentary tells the story of how two twins, separated at birth, reunited and became the close siblings they were meant to be.  American actress Samantha Futerman and French fashion student Anais Bordier were both originally born in Korea, but were eventually adopted separately and taken to live in different countries.  One day while watching videos on YouTube, Anais comes across a video starring Samantha and discovers that she has a doppelganger with a striking resemblance.  She comes to the realization that Samantha may be her long lost twin sister and contacts her right away.

Directed by Futerman and Ryan Miyamoto, Twinsters is a beautiful and touching story about twin adoptees discovering each other and rediscovering their roots.  The film takes its audience on an emotional, but joyous journey and also educates on the orphan/adoption experience.  Both Samantha and Anais come across as adorable and charming and watching these two vibrant young ladies discover each other should warm the hearts of even the strongest cynic.
